wpe为什么服务器繁忙?
卡尔云官网
www.kaeryun.com
在IT领域,服务器的繁忙状态通常指的是服务器在短时间内处理大量请求或任务,导致系统性能下降甚至崩溃,而“wpe”这个缩写在服务器管理中并不常见,但结合上下文,可以推测“wpe”可能代表“WebSphere Engine”或其他类似的服务,以下是一些可能导致服务器繁忙的常见原因,结合技术背景进行解释:
负载过重
服务器繁忙的最常见的原因之一是服务器承受了过高的负载,这意味着服务器在短时间内处理了大量请求或任务,一个在线游戏服务器可能需要处理成千上万的玩家连接请求,或者一个电子商务网站可能需要处理数以万计的订单请求,当服务器的处理能力无法跟上请求数量时,服务器就会变得繁忙,甚至出现性能瓶颈。
为什么会造成服务器繁忙?
- 高并发请求:服务器同时处理大量请求,导致资源(如CPU、内存、磁盘)被过度使用。
- 资源不足:服务器的硬件配置(如CPU速度、内存大小)无法满足高负载需求。
应用程序性能问题
服务器的繁忙状态也可能与应用程序本身性能不佳有关,如果应用程序存在逻辑错误、性能优化不足或资源浪费,服务器在处理这些请求时会变得非常忙碌。
为什么会造成服务器繁忙?
- JVM堆溢出:在Java虚拟机(JVM)中,如果堆栈溢出(StackOverflowError)发生,服务器会立即崩溃,导致系统完全停止。
- 高内存占用:应用程序占用过多内存,导致服务器无法处理其他请求。
网络问题
服务器的繁忙状态也可能与网络问题有关,如果服务器的网络带宽不足,或者网络延迟过高,会导致请求无法及时到达服务器,从而导致服务器工作过载。
为什么会造成服务器繁忙?
- 网络带宽不足:如果多个客户端同时连接到服务器,而服务器的网络带宽无法满足所有请求,会导致服务器工作过载。
- 延迟过高:如果客户端与服务器之间的延迟过高,会导致请求处理时间过长,从而占用服务器资源。
配置问题
服务器的配置问题也可能导致服务器繁忙,如果JVM参数设置不当,或者数据库配置错误,服务器可能会无法高效处理请求。
为什么会造成服务器繁忙?
- JVM参数设置错误:JVM是Java虚拟机的运行环境,如果参数设置不当,可能导致内存使用过多、性能下降或崩溃。
- 数据库配置错误:如果数据库配置错误,可能导致无法正常读取数据或写入数据,从而占用大量服务器资源。
系统故障
服务器本身可能有故障,比如硬件故障、软件故障等,导致服务器无法正常运行,从而变得非常繁忙。
为什么会造成服务器繁忙?
- 硬件故障:如果服务器的硬件(如CPU、内存、硬盘)出现故障,会导致服务器无法正常运行。
- 软件故障:如果服务器的软件(如操作系统、服务软件)出现故障,可能导致服务器无法正常处理请求。
如何解决服务器繁忙的问题?
一旦确认服务器繁忙的原因,就可以采取相应的措施来解决。
- 优化应用程序性能:通过优化代码、减少资源浪费等方式,提高应用程序的性能。
- 升级硬件配置:如果服务器的硬件配置不足,可以通过升级硬件(如增加内存、更换更强大的CPU)来解决。
- 调整负载:通过合理分配请求,避免服务器在短时间内承受过大的负载压力。
服务器繁忙是一个复杂的问题,需要从多个方面进行分析和解决,通过深入理解服务器的工作原理,结合实际的诊断和排查方法,可以有效避免服务器繁忙状态的发生。
卡尔云官网
www.kaeryun.com